Abstract

The local crystal phase and orientation of ferroelectric grains inside TiN/Hf0.5Zr0.5O2/TiN have been studied by the analysis of the local electron beam scattering Kikuchi patterns, recorded in transmission. Evidence was found that the ferroelectric phase of the layers is derived from an orthorhombic phase, most likely of space group Pca21. The orientation analysis reveals a strong out-of-plane texture of the polycrystalline film which is in accordance with a high remanent polarization Pr observed for P-V measurements. The results of this analysis help us to further optimize the ratio of ferroelectric grains and their orientation for many applications, e.g., in the field of emerging memory or infrared sensors.
